Syrian cartoonist Raed Khalil wins special prize in the 45th International Bugia Cartoon Contest/Italy 2021
Syrian cartoonist Raed Khalil won a special prize in the 45th International Bugia Cartoon Contest/Italy 2021 whose theme for this year is “Happens along the Way”.
192 cartoonists from 41 countries took part in this event displaying 400 cartoons.
Khalil’s work depicts travelling and the state of waiting in the stations of life in an ironic and critical manner. It shows the artist’s role in drawing reality.
According to Khalil, winning international prizes enhances the artist’s constant pursuit for art, culture and innovation through continuous work and through enriching knowledge and exchanging artistic skills with other artists.
Cartoonist Raed Khalil was born in 1973. His works are regularly published in the local Al-Baath Newspaper and the Syrian TV. He took part in many international exhibitions and won many prizes and certificates of appreciation. He is the supervisor of the Syrian caricature website and director of Syria’s International Caricature Festival since 2005.
